I started with Urban Decay Primer Potion and went on applying some Sugarpill Tako to the inner corner of my eyes. Continued with some Antoinette's Revolution Le Soleil on upper lid towards the center of the lid and switched to Sugarpill Absinthe, working it on the rest of the lid and up past the crease. Added some Fyrinnae Dragon Magic to darken the crease, but it didn't show up that well, so I went over it with Sugarpill Junebug. Added Tako as a highlight below the brow.
On lower lid I did the outer corner and a wing with Antoinette's Revolution Liaisons and switched to Evil Shades Suffocation at the inner corner. Also faded the lower edge of Liaisons with Suffocation. Added black eyeliner and falsies.
Lips were simply done with ELF liquid lipstick, they are one of my favourite products from ELF. Very easy to use, have a nice amount of colour but not so much that they would need lipliner or look silly as they fade away. The blush is nearly the same shade as the lipstick and I just thought it went well with the pink eyeshadow and lipstick, I didn't want to have many different shades of pink on at the same time.
As an afterthought, I maybe should have put Absinthe even higher above the crease towards the eyebrows, or fade it out with some other colour to make a smoother border between it and the Taco highlight. I'll try that next time.

Storing A Ton Of Stockings
Today I took on the task of organizing my huge pile of stockings. They were all tangled up and I just used the top ones in the pile, because it I wasn't up for detangling stuff early in the morning when dressing. I did some googling and the best advice I found was to store every pantyhose in its own ziplock bag. So basically that's what I did. Bought a ton of bags and spent an hour neatly packing the 'hose. I put the bags in empty shoe boxes so I wouldn't have to put them on top of each other and risk ending up with a mess again.

Nails: ELF and OPI
Polishes used are ELF Dark Glitter Purple with OPI I Juggle... Men. I used Mavadry for a top coat, it dries the polish super fast and is perfect for an impatient person like me, who can't stay still until the polish sets!
ELF Dark Glitter Purple is really dark in the bottle, but a bit lighter on the nails. It's opaque with only two coats and has tiny blue and red glitter, as well as bigger pale pink glitter.
OPI I Juggle... Men was an impulse buy on eBay, it's a sheer polish with blue and red sparkle. The picture suggests a blue shift, but there's none in real life, it must be the light!
